The Railway Recruitment Board (RRB) has officially released the much-awaited notification (CEN No. 02/2025) for the recruitment of Technician Grade 1 Signal and Technician Grade 3 posts. This massive recruitment drive aims to fill over 6,000 vacancies, presenting a golden opportunity for aspirants seeking a stable and rewarding career in the Indian Railways. Post Names and Vacancies

This recruitment drive is for two main posts:

  • Technician Grade 1 Signal: A crucial role in the signaling and telecommunication department of the railways.

  • Technician Grade 3: A broad category with various trades under different departments of the Indian Railways.

The total number of vacancies is approximately 6,180, with the following post-wise distribution:

Post Name

Number of Vacancies (Approx.)

Technician Grade 1 Signal

180

Technician Grade 3

6,000

Total

6,180

Age Limit (as of July 1, 2025)

The age limit for the RRB Technician posts varies depending on the grade:

  • Technician Grade 1 Signal: 18 to 33 years

  • Technician Grade 3: 18 to 30 years

Age Relaxation: Age relaxation in the upper age limit is provided for reserved categories as per government norms:

Category

Age Relaxation

SC/ST

5 years

OBC (Non-Creamy Layer)

3 years

PwD (UR)

10 years

PwD (OBC)

13 years

PwD (SC/ST)

15 years





Educational Qualification

The educational qualifications for each post are as follows:

  • Technician Grade 1 Signal:

    • A Bachelor of Science (B.Sc.) in Physics, Electronics, Computer Science, Information Technology, or Instrumentation from a recognized University/Institute. OR

    • A B.Sc. in a combination of any sub-stream of the basic streams mentioned above. OR

    • A three-year Diploma in Engineering in the above basic streams or a combination thereof. OR

    • A Degree in Engineering in the above basic streams or a combination thereof.

  • Technician Grade 3:

    • Matriculation (10th pass) plus an ITI certificate from a recognized institution of NCVT/SCVT in the relevant trade. OR

    • Matriculation (10th pass) plus Course Completed Act Apprenticeship in the trades mentioned.

    • For Technician Grade III (S & T): 10+2 with Physics and Maths is also an option.

Post-wise Salary and Pay Scale

The salary for RRB Technicians is based on the 7th Pay Commission. The initial pay for the posts is as follows:

  • Technician Grade 1 Signal: ₹29,200 (Level 5 of the 7th CPC Pay Matrix)

  • Technician Grade 3: ₹19,900 (Level 2 of the 7th CPC Pay Matrix)

In addition to the basic pay, selected candidates will also be entitled to various allowances such as Dearness Allowance (DA), House Rent Allowance (HRA), Transport Allowance (TA), and other benefits as per the rules of the Indian Railways.

Selection Process

The selection process for the RRB Technician Recruitment 2025 will consist of the following stages:

  1. Computer-Based Test (CBT): A common online test for all candidates.

  2. Document Verification (DV): Candidates who qualify the CBT will be called for document verification.

  3. Medical Examination: Candidates who clear the DV will have to undergo a medical examination to ensure they meet the required medical standards.

Application Fee

The application fee for the RRB Technician Recruitment 2025 is as follows:

  • For all candidates (except the categories mentioned below): ₹500/-

    • An amount of ₹400/- will be refunded to their bank account after they appear for the CBT.

  • For candidates belonging to SC/ST, Ex-Servicemen, PwD, Female, Transgender, Minorities, and Economically Backward Classes: ₹250/-

    • This entire fee will be refunded to their bank account after they appear for the CBT.

Exam Pattern and Number Distribution

The exam pattern for the Computer-Based Test (CBT) for both Grade 1 and Grade 3 is as follows:

  • Mode of Exam: Online (Computer-Based Test)

  • Type of Questions: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s)

  • Total Number of Questions: 100

  • Total Marks: 100

  • Duration: 90 minutes

  • Negative Marking: There will be a negative marking of 1/3rd of the marks allotted for each question for every wrong answer.

The subject-wise distribution of marks is different for Grade 1 and Grade 3:

Exam Pattern for Technician Grade 1 Signal:

Subject

Number of Questions

General Awareness

10

General Intelligence & Reasoning

15

Basics of Computers and Applications

20

Mathematics

20

Basic Science and Engineering

35

Total

100

Exam Pattern for Technician Grade 3:

Subject

Number of Questions

Mathematics

25

General Intelligence & Reasoning

25

General Science

40

General Awareness

10

Total

100
